umull专题

arm64 umull、umull2、umlal、umlsl指令

指令描述: 无符号数的向量乘法,以下是具体区别。 指令语法: 指令详解: umull  v4.4s, v17.4h, v1.4h                        (1) v1寄存器的4个值(长度为H),与v17寄存器的4个值,对应元素相乘,所得结果保存在v4寄存器中(长度为S)。 umull2 v5.4s, v17.8h, v1.8h

刘帅嵌入式系统-UMULL指令

UMULL指令实现两个32位的无符号数的乘积,乘积结果的高32位存放到一个32位寄存器的< RdHi >中,乘积结果的低32位存放到另一个32位的寄存器< RdLo >中,同时可以根据运算结果设置CPSR寄存器中相应的条件标志位。考虑指令执行的效率,指令中所有操作数都存放在寄存器中。 指令的编码格式 指令的语法格式 UMULL{< cond >} {S} < RdLo >, < Rd